don't know if stuff is the correct term, but the only name I could think of.

roll your ground meat up like you would for a normal size hamburger (go a little large).  cut in half and make two patties.  dust each side with kosher salt, pepper, onion powder, and garlic powder.  On one patty put shredded cheese, bacon bits, onion bits, etc,  place the other patty on top and "combine" the edges.  grill as normal.

I usually make stuffed hamburgers as well whenever we go camping, but I mix a packet of Lipton Vegetable Dip mix (per pound of ground beef) into the meat before making it into patties. I also like using the shredded Mexican five cheese mix and bacon stuffed in the center. The burgers came out soooo juicy and full of flavor.  :D
